WINTER PESTO



Winter Pesto image

This has a very different taste to a basil pesto, but I think it is delicious. Plus, it's a great way to eat your spinach! This quantity is enough for 2 1/2 lbs of pasta.

5 cloves garlic
1 teaspoon salt
2 cups firmly packed spinach leaves, stems discarded,washed well and spun dry
2 cups firmly packed fresh parsley leaves
1 cup olive oil
1 cup walnuts, toasted lightly and cooled
1 cup parmesan cheese
1 teaspoon crushed fennel seed

Steps:

  • Mince and mash the garlic to a paste with salt.
  • In a processor or blender, puree spinach with parsley, oil, walnuts, Parmesan, fennel and garlic paste.
  • The pesto keeps, covered with a thin film of olive oil and chilled, up to 2 weeks.
  • This makes enough to use with up to 2 ½ lbs of pasta.

LINGUINE WITH WINTER PESTO

2 1/2 cups lightly packed Italian parsley leaves
3/4 cup olive oil
1/2 cup toasted pine nuts
2 teaspoons fresh thyme leaves or 3/4 teaspoons dried, crumbled
1 teaspoon minced fresh rosemary or 1/2 teaspoon dried, crumbled
1 medium garlic clove
1/3 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
12 ounces linguine pasta
1/3 cup chopped toasted pine nuts

Steps:

  • Combine first 6 ingredients in processor and blend to coarse puree. Blend in cheese using on/off turns. Season to taste with salt and pepper. (Can be prepared 1 week ahead. Transfer pesto to jar. Pour enough additional oil over pesto to cover completely. Cover and refrigerate. Pour off extra oil before using.)
  • Cook linguine in large pot of boiling salted water until just tender but still firm to bite. Drain well. Return to same pot. Add pesto sauce and toss to coat pasta evenly. Transfer to large platter. Garnish with chopped pine nuts.

WINTER PESTO



Winter Pesto image

Of course, this taste nothing like traditional pesto, but... it IS possible in the winter! It's tasted great with all the recipes I've used it in so far.

1 1/2 cups fresh parsley, chopped and only lightly packed
1/3 cup fresh thyme leave
1/4 cup sunflower seeds, toasted (I'm sure you could try pine or walnuts)
2 -3 medium garlic cloves
1/8-1/4 teaspoon sea salt
fresh ground black pepper
2 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ons canola oil (can use all olive oil if desired)
1 -3 tablespoon water

Steps:

  • Combine the sunflower seeds and pressed or finely minced garlic in a food processor till crumbly, just slightly chopped. If you have a mini-food processor, it's terrific here!
  • Add the parsley and thyme and blend to make it sort of pasty. With the processor still going, drizzle in the oil, and add the salt and pepper. Add a little water to achieve a creamier consistency.
  • Freezes very well. Use like basil pesto. I especially like this thinly spread on bread, with tahini and lemin juice.
